Kim Atkinson

Kim Denise Snyder Atkinson passed away November 28, 2007 in Knob Noster, Missouri surrounded by her loving family. Per her wishes cremation has been accorded and a memorial service will be held at 2:00 p.m. Saturday, December 1, 2007 at Patrick?s, 43 SE Hwy 23, Knob Noster, MO. She was born May 19, 1961 in Walla Walla, Washington and raised in Oberlin Kansas. She is survived by her children, Kamber Snyder of Knob Noster and Brian Stolzenburg and his wife Heather of Topeka, KS, her mother Merle Snyder of Jennings, KS, her father Bart Snyder of Oberlin KS, sisters Teresa Meitl of Kansas City, MO and Yvonne Johnson and husband Leondus of Queen Creek, AZ as well as four grandchildren Izaiah, Akeeyah, Chance, and Libby. Kim graduated from Decatur Community High School in 1979. She was a certified medical technician for many years. She had a great love for helping people and the elderly and touched everyone’s lives.
